Eco-Conscious Countertops
Choosing sustainable materials for countertops can significantly enhance the eco-friendliness of a bathroom renovation. One appealing option is recycled glass, which offers a unique aesthetic while reducing waste. This material is created from discarded glass, which is melted down and reformed, making it a striking choice that also showcases environmental responsibility. Additionally, solid surface options made from renewable resources, such as biopolymers or natural minerals, provide a durable and functional surface while maintaining eco-conscious principles.
Another alternative gaining popularity is concrete mixed with eco-friendly additives. This provides a raw, modern look that can be personalised with various finishes. Each of these materials not only contributes to a sustainable lifestyle but also adds a unique character to the space. Selecting eco-conscious countertops aligns with the broader movement towards sustainable living, ensuring that style does not come at the expense of the environment.
Recycled Glass and Solid Surface Options
Choosing countertops made from recycled glass presents an innovative way to reduce your ecological footprint while adding a touch of elegance to your bathroom. These surfaces offer striking visual appeal, combining vibrant colours and unique patterns that vary with each installation. The durability of recycled glass is notable, as it resists stains and scratches effectively. This material not only serves a practical purpose but also makes a bold statement in sustainable design.
Solid surface options, often composed of a blend of natural minerals and acrylic, provide an alternative that is equally eco-friendly. These countertops are non-porous, making them resistant to mould and mildew, which is particularly advantageous in humid environments like bathrooms. Available in a range of finishes and colours, solid surfaces can be easily shaped to create seamless designs that maximise functionality. Homeowners can enjoy aesthetic versatility while ensuring their choices support sustainable practices.
Natural Textiles for Bathroom Linens
Choosing the right materials for bathroom linens can significantly enhance both comfort and sustainability. Organic cotton has gained popularity due to its softness and durability. This type of cotton is grown without synthetic pesticides or fertilisers, which benefits not only the environment but also the health of those using the products. Additionally, organic cotton towels are highly absorbent and will provide a luxurious touch to any bathroom.
Hemp is another excellent option for eco-friendly bathroom textiles. Known for its natural resistance to mould and mildew, hemp is ideally suited for humid environments. It requires less water and fewer chemicals to grow compared to conventional cotton, making it a more sustainable choice. Towels made from hemp can be soft, long-lasting, and provide a unique texture that adds character to the bathroom décor.
Organic Cotton and Hemp Towels
Choosing organic cotton and hemp towels not only enhances the comfort of your bathroom but also aligns with sustainable living practices. Organic cotton is grown without the use of synthetic pesticides or fertilisers, promoting healthier soil and biodiversity. Hemp, on the other hand, is a hardy plant that requires minimal water and no harsh chemicals to thrive. This makes both materials excellent choices for eco-conscious consumers seeking an environmentally responsible renovation.
These towels are not only biodegradable but also incredibly durable. Organic cotton retains softness and absorbency through multiple washes, while hemp towels become softer with each use. Both options come in a variety of styles and colours, ensuring they can complement any bathroom decor while providing an eco-friendly alternative. Investing in these materials supports sustainable agriculture and reduces the environmental impact often associated with conventional textiles.
Green Lighting Solutions
Lighting plays a crucial role in enhancing the aesthetics and functionality of a bathroom. With the rise of energy-efficient technologies, homeowners have more options than ever to illuminate their spaces sustainably. LED lighting stands out as a leading choice due to its long lifespan and reduced energy consumption. Unlike traditional bulbs, LEDs emit less heat and use significantly less power, resulting in lower electricity bills and a smaller carbon footprint.
In addition to energy savings, LED fixtures come in various designs and colour temperatures, allowing for flexible styling and ambiance creation. Those looking for a more eco-friendly approach can also explore solar-powered options, which harness sunlight to provide illumination during the day. Incorporating these innovative lighting solutions not only promotes sustainability but also contributes to a bathroom's overall aesthetic appeal.
Energy-Efficient LED Lighting
The use of energy-efficient LED lighting has become a popular choice for bathroom renovations. These lights not only consume less energy but also have a significantly longer lifespan compared to traditional incandescent bulbs. This longevity means fewer replacements, reducing waste over time. With various designs and brightness levels available, homeowners can achieve the desired ambiance while being mindful of their energy usage.
In addition to energy savings, LED lighting offers improved safety features for bathrooms. Many modern LED fixtures are designed to be moisture-resistant, making them suitable for use in high-humidity areas. This enhances both functionality and aesthetics, allowing for creative lighting styles that highlight design features. By choosing LED lighting, individuals can create a stylish yet environmentally friendly bathroom space.
